Hunter James Schroeder only focuses on his life being a pianist, a model, and having fun. But, the end of his freedom has finally come when his parents announced his engagement. Along came the adorable Chinese girl, April Chen. Her cuteness, innocent, and positive vibe attracts the people around her, but except for Hunter. She's definitely not his type. But what can he do? This adorable girl is his fiancé. True love, heartbreak, sacrifice and too much cuteness is about to happen with these mischievous hearts.
